Alphys is the captain of the Royal Guard.

Appearance

She is much bigger and stronger than Undertale Alphys. She wears a huge battle axe. Her armor is dino skull themed, being a dark shade of green. She has claw scars vertically across her left eye.[1]

Personality

Alphys is fierce and unforgiving. She enjoys watching anime and sometimes helps out Sans with his cooking.[2]

Trivia

  • Her name in the Genocide Route fight is "Alpha Alphys".[3]
  • In her fight(s), she throws rotating axes at the protagonist instead of arrows.[4]
